Package org.bonitasoft.web.client
Interface BonitaClientBuilder<T extends BonitaClientBuilder>
-
- All Known Subinterfaces:
BonitaFeignClientBuilder
- All Known Implementing Classes:
BonitaFeignClientBuilderImpl
public interface BonitaClientBuilder<T extends BonitaClientBuilder>
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description BonitaClientbuild()TconnectTimeoutInSeconds(int connectTimeoutInSeconds)TdisableCertificateCheck(boolean disableCertificateCheck)TlogContentLevel(LogContentLevel level)TobjectMapper(com.fasterxml.jackson.databind.ObjectMapper objectMapper)TokHttpClient(okhttp3.OkHttpClient okHttpClient)TreadTimeoutInSeconds(int readTimeoutInSeconds)TwriteTimeoutInSeconds(int writeTimeoutInSeconds)
-
-
-
Method Detail
-
build
BonitaClient build()
-
connectTimeoutInSeconds
T connectTimeoutInSeconds(int connectTimeoutInSeconds)
-
readTimeoutInSeconds
T readTimeoutInSeconds(int readTimeoutInSeconds)
-
writeTimeoutInSeconds
T writeTimeoutInSeconds(int writeTimeoutInSeconds)
-
disableCertificateCheck
T disableCertificateCheck(boolean disableCertificateCheck)
-
okHttpClient
T okHttpClient(okhttp3.OkHttpClient okHttpClient)
-
objectMapper
T objectMapper(com.fasterxml.jackson.databind.ObjectMapper objectMapper)
-
logContentLevel
T logContentLevel(LogContentLevel level)
-
-